I recently started up my tank with life rock from carib sea, and nothing I do can get my protein skimmer to stop overflowing, I let it just run for a few days but that's doesn't seem to be fixing it. Any help would be greatly appreciated.

A skimmer takes awhile to break in, and a new reef takes more time.

There's not enough DOC in the water column in a new reef to dial in a skimmer.

Just take your time and it's perfectly normal. A skimmer needs to build up a slime coat, on the inside to stable out.

Coral putty and Chemiclean can make a skimmer go wacky too.

I have the same skimmer, in two systems. First, this isn't unusual for a new tank; there's a lot of surface active material in the water to be removed, especially if you used anything like epoxy to attach rocks to each other. There are a few things to try though. Make sure that the air port on the silencer is fully open; if it's closed at all, overflow is more likely. Also pull the water level regulator gate up out of its slot entirely; you can replace and adjust it later as your skimming settles. Depending on the water level in your sump, this still may not be enough. If not, you need to add a platform under the skimmer to raise it up by an inch or two. Again, this can be a temporary thing, as you may wind up removing it later, or fancy adjustable skimmer raising platforms are available. I just use a 10 x 10" square, 1" thick block of acrylic. Then, don't just let the skimmate constantly overflow, even if it's very thin, collect and remove at least some of it.
